Hereditary transthyretin amyloidosis with polyneuropathy (hATTR-PN) is a progressive, treatable neuropathy that is frequently mislabeled and remains frequently underrecognized. Delayed diagnosis can result in irreversible nerve injury and missed opportunities for disease-modifying treatment.
This 5-question clinical challenge spans the knowledge that most directly shapes early recognition and management: red-flag clustering, the chronic inflammatory demyelinating polyneuropathy (CIDP) differential, the mechanism of disease-modifying therapy, autonomic presentation, and disease monitoring.
